1. Think about the size of the venue

Before you start looking for a venue, you should first imagine the wedding along with the number of guests you will invite. You certainly do not want to have too little space for a large number of guests who will feel uncomfortable sitting too close to each other.

Of course, think about the dance floor, whether and how much podium you need, because its size also affects the choice of venue of your dreams. Also, make sure the location is not too big as you will feel like the venue is empty.

At the same time, think about the type of guests you will invite and whether they will be accommodated at a buffet table, or you will want them to be accommodated at large sitting tables. 3. Make sure you’re within the budget

For each need, there is a certain amount of money that you will have to set aside. You can find many venues with different prices, starting from super luxurious ones that cost thousands, with ones that will suit even on a modest budget but with a little imagination will look great. 

Therefore, whenever you look at a venue, look at the price, because you have a huge selection that will suit every budget.

4. Consider the access for your guests

There are chances that you might have guests from many different places and even from different countries and continents. If your wedding is going to have guests from different places, it would be really more pleasant for them if you find a space that would have guest rooms nearby, or it would be located not far from a nice motel or hotel, which guests could enjoy and provide.

5. Think about the weather

This is one of the most important issues, especially in areas where there is variable weather. It would be a pity to organize an outdoor wedding, and after months of planning, the rain would spoil the whole atmosphere. Therefore, if there is a rainstorm, even the smallest, and you have a desire for an outdoor wedding, search for a venue for a possibility to cover or provide an indoor space nearby, which will fulfil all your ideas and expectations in emergencies.
